WASHINGTON - About 200 people held a demonstration in front of the White House demanding the closure of Guantanamo. Prison located at Guantanamo Bay, Cuba, the United States was used to catch terrorists without trial.
The protesters wore orange inmate as used by the prisoners who are in guanatanamo. They chanted an appeal asking the U.S. government to close the prison now.
"We have continued to listen to the reasons for the tired excuse issued by the government, the prison should be closed," said Zeke Johnson, a human rights activist who took part in the demonstration, look told AFP on Saturday (12/01/2013).
"This is a human rights issue and not a political issue, gave the prisoners in Guantanamo trial or release them," he added.
In the 2008 election campaign, President Barack Obama pledged to close the controversial prison. But his desire was thwarted by members of the U.S. Congress.
Congress prohibits Guantanamo detainees to be transferred to prisons in the United States. Often, the U.S. government asked other countries to want to hold detainees at Guantanamo are.
Currently Guantanamo holds about 166 detainees who were allegedly involved terrorism. From the number of detainees there are 55 people that are not considered dangerous to the security of the U.S., but the U.S. government can not find a country willing to accommodate them.
